传奇界面左边按钮怎么添加

更新时间:2025-12-29 09:32     来源:经洪开区网    

想要在传奇游戏界面左边添加自己喜欢的按钮,让操作更加便捷吗?咱们需要先准备好一些工具和素材。对于GEE或GOM这类主流引擎,这个过程是支持的,而一些老的引擎比如LEG或HERO可能就不行了。咱们得找到游戏引擎里的WIL编辑器,用它来处理按钮素材图片,这些图片最好自己准备,或者去一些素材网站下载。图片素材需要放在特定补丁文件里,一般需要三张,分别对应按钮正常显示、鼠标放上去和点下去的效果。如果咱们是自己架设服务器玩,还需要注意引擎版本,太老的版本可能不支持这个功能,这时可能需要更新引擎,但更新时记得先把服务端程序都关了再操作。

有了素材,接下来就是配置补丁文件了。咱们要把做好的补丁文件放到登录器文件夹下的指定位置,比如补丁文件夹里。这里有个关键步骤,就是需要在文件里写上这个补丁文件的完整路径和对应的密码,这样玩家的客户端才能正确读取和显示这些按钮图片。咱们要打开游戏引擎M2Server,找到查看列表信息二里的WIL资源列表,把咱们的补丁文件名添加进去并保存。添加成功后,在资源列表里就能看到这个文件,记住它的序号,后面写脚本的时候会用到。

现在素材和补丁都准备好了,就可以开始写脚本来让按钮显示出来了。添加自定义按钮主要用ADDBUTTON这个命令。这个命令有很多参数,咱们得理解清楚:第一个参数就是刚才记下的补丁文件序号;第二个参数是按钮点击后触发的脚本编号,这个编号对应QF脚本里的特定标签;第三、四、五个参数分别对应按钮正常、鼠标悬停和按下状态使用的图片编号;第六和第七个参数是按钮在屏幕上显示的X和Y坐标,为了适应不同玩家的屏幕分辨率,建议用变量来计算位置;第八个参数控制按钮能不能被玩家拖动;第九个参数是按钮上显示的文字,如果不想显示文字就设为-1;第十个参数是鼠标指到按钮时显示的提示信息。

按钮的触发功能则需要在QF脚本文件里,通过[@ButtonClickX]这个标签来实现,其中的X就是之前ADDBUTTON命令里设置的第二个参数。写脚本的时候要注意,自定义按钮的数量是有限制的,最多只能添加几十个,所以在添加新按钮前,最好先搜索一下脚本里已经用了哪些编号,避免冲突。

全部设置完成后,最后一步就是测试了。咱们需要重新生成登录器,然后进入游戏看看按钮有没有正常显示在界面左边预设的位置,点击按钮后功能是否正常触发。如果遇到按钮显示不完整、位置不对或者点击没反应的问题,就要回头检查素材路径和密码是否正确、脚本参数有没有写对、坐标计算是否合适。多测试几次,确保在不同分辨率的电脑上都能正常显示和使用。

整个流程看起来步骤不少,但只要咱们耐心跟着做,一步步准备好素材、配置好补丁、写对脚本,就能成功在游戏界面左边添加属于自己的自定义按钮了。这个过程能让你的游戏界面更符合个人操作习惯,用起来也更顺手。有什么不清楚的地方,可以多看看相关的教程文档,或者在玩家社区里和大家交流经验。